Analysis

In 2022, population by age and sex - cities and fuas in Telde stood at 102,472 Persons.

That represents a change of down 0.3% on the previous year and up 1.2% over ten years.

Over the whole period, population by age and sex - cities and fuas in Telde peaked at 102,791 Persons in 2020 and was at its lowest, 93,942 Persons, in 2003.

That places Telde 973rd out of 1258 regions with data for 2022, putting it in the bottom quarter.

The long-run direction has been consistently rising across the 20 years of available data.
